Description

A vulnerability was identified in itsourcecode University Management System 1.0. Affected by this issue is some unknown functionality of the file /add_result.php. Such manipulation of the argument subject leads to sql injection. The attack may be launched remotely. The exploit is publicly available and might be used.

Analysis

SQL injection in itsourcecode University Management System 1.0 via the subject parameter in /add_result.php enables remote attackers to execute arbitrary database queries without authentication. Public exploit code exists for this vulnerability, and no patch is currently available. …
